Advertisement

Java项目-第71期:基于SSM的化妆品商城系统(毕业设计)压缩包。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
java项目-第71期,开发了一套基于SSM框架的在线化妆品商城系统。该系统包含用户注册、登录、商品展示以及多种展示方式,例如分组展示和搜索功能,同时具备收货地址管理和购物车管理等实用模块,用户可以便捷地进行商品添加、购买操作并修改个人信息。此外,系统还支持订单查询等功能。在后台管理端,该系统提供了全面的商品管理功能,包括分类管理、库存管理、订单管理和评论管理等模块,同时具备强大的用户管理和信息修改功能。 2. 本项目运行环境要求JDK 1.8版本,搭配Tomcat 8.5服务器以及MySQL数据库,并支持Eclipse(IntelliJ IDEA, Eclipse, MyEclipse, Sts)集成开发环境。项目技术栈涵盖了JSP、Spring、SpringMVC、MyBatis等技术,同时利用CSS、JavaScript、jQuery和Ajax技术提升用户体验。 3. 前台访问地址为:http://localhost:8080/tmall/login;用户名:1078369497;密码:123c。 后台访问地址为:http://localhost:8080/tmall/admin;管理员账户:1430746952;密码:qkj。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java-71SSM).zip
    优质
    本项目为一款基于Spring、Spring MVC和MyBatis框架开发的化妆品在线商城系统,旨在为用户提供便捷的购物体验,并为企业提供完善的库存管理和销售统计功能。适合用作Java项目的毕业设计。 ### Java项目-第71期:基于SSM的化妆品商城系统 #### 一、项目概述 本项目是一个网上化妆品商城系统,包含前台用户界面及后台管理系统。主要功能包括: - 用户注册与登录; - 商品展示并按分类浏览; - 搜索商品; - 收货地址管理; - 购物车操作(添加和购买); - 个人信息修改。 同时支持订单查询等服务。 #### 后台管理部分 后台管理系统为管理员提供了以下功能: - 商品信息的增删改查; - 分类管理及库存控制; - 订单处理与评论审核; - 用户数据维护以及系统参数设置等功能。 #### 运行环境配置 项目需要在如下环境中运行:Jdk1.8 + Tomcat 8.5 + MySQL数据库。支持多种IDE的选择,如Eclipse、IntelliJ IDEA、MyEclipse或STS均可使用。 技术栈包括jsp页面展示+Spring框架整合+SpringMVC前端控制器模式+MyBatis持久层处理机制以及css样式设计、JavaScript脚本语言和jQuery库等。 #### 访问说明 - 前台访问路径:http://localhost:8080/tmall/login,登录账号为1078369497,默认密码是123c。 - 后台管理入口地址:http://localhost:8080/tmall/admin,管理员账户编号为1430746952,初始密码设置为qkj。
  • Java与在线购书SSM
    优质
    本项目为Java开发的综合电商平台,集美妆产品销售与图书在线购买功能于一体,采用SSM框架构建,旨在提供便捷高效的购物体验。 该课程主要涉及以下技术: 1. 前端:JSP, CSS, JavaScript, jQuery(JS框架)和 Bootstrap 框架。 2. 后台:Spring MVC、Spring 和 MyBatis 框架,JavaMail 用于邮件发送,以及 JSTL 及其自定义分页标签。还包括代码生成器等工具的使用。 3. 数据库:MySQL 4. 服务器环境:Tomcat 项目开发涉及的功能包括: 1. 项目的搭建及数据库配置; 2. 用户登录、退出功能实现; 3. 用户注册,邮件发送以及用户信息激活机制的设计与实施; 4. 首页商品展示页面的构建和查询功能的应用; 5. 商品详细信息查询服务提供; 6. 购物车操作:包括添加商品至购物车,删除项目,更新数量及清空购物车内所有商品的操作实现; 7. 确认订单详情并提交订单的功能开发; 8. 订单页面的设计与下单功能的执行; 9. 提供查询个人购物车和历史订单信息的服务; 10. 商品管理系统后台界面搭建。 此外还包括代码机器人等其他实战项目的实践。
  • Java-81SSM框架下玩具).zip
    优质
    本项目为基于SSM框架开发的一款玩具商城系统,旨在展示Java后端技术在电子商务中的应用。适合用作毕业设计参考。 Java项目-第81期基于SSM的玩具商城系统 ### 项目简述 该项目包含玩具商城前台、管理员后台及用户登录功能,用于购买玩具商品。后台管理员负责维护用户或商品信息,主要功能如下: - 系统管理:包括用户管理、角色管理和客户管理。 - 商品管理:涵盖类型管理和商品管理。 - 订单管理:处理订单相关事务。 - 文章管理:涉及文章类型和内容的创建与编辑。 ### 运行环境 项目运行需要Jdk1.8,Tomcat 8.5版本及MySQL数据库。支持开发工具包括Eclipse、IntelliJ IDEA、MyEclipse以及STS等。技术栈包含Spring框架、SpringMVC、MyBatis和前端技术如HTML、CSS、JavaScript与jQuery,并使用layui库。 ### 访问方式 项目可通过http://localhost:8080/访问,普通用户登录时用户名为13888888888(密码:123456)。管理员账号信息如下: - 管理员账户名:admin - 密码:123456
  • JSP销售MySQL.doc
    优质
    本文档为毕业设计作品,主要内容是开发一个基于JSP技术的化妆品在线销售平台,并使用MySQL数据库进行数据管理。该系统旨在提供便捷高效的化妆品购买体验。 基于JSP的安黎之化妆品专卖网设计是一个采用Web技术构建的BS结构电子商务平台,旨在为用户提供一个在线浏览及购买化妆品的服务渠道。 此系统的主要功能涵盖: 1. 商品类别管理:提供各类商品分类供用户快速查找相关信息。 2. 商品信息展示:包括详尽的商品描述、价格和库存等信息以满足用户的查询需求。 3. 订单处理与跟踪服务:支持线上下单并允许用户追踪订单状态。 4. 会员系统维护:为用户提供注册登录及管理个人信息的功能。 5. 护肤知识库建设:提供护肤相关的专业知识供顾客学习参考。 该系统的开发技术栈包括JSP语言、MySql数据库管理系统,使用MyEclipse作为集成开发环境,并利用Tomcat服务器进行部署。其架构基于BS结构设计,前端采用JSP实现用户界面与业务逻辑的结合。 系统的核心特点有: 1. 为化妆品销售提供了一个在线平台。 2. 集成了多种管理功能以优化用户体验和运营效率。 3. 构建于Web技术基础之上,支持远程访问操作等便捷特性。 关键词包括:网络销售、JSP语言、BS架构模式、电子商务解决方案以及网上购物体验。 通过该系统案例的学习可以掌握以下知识点: 1. JSP在构建动态网页中的应用实例分析。 2. MySql数据库管理系统在存储和管理各类信息上的具体运用场景。 3. BS结构模型的应用实践,以适应现代互联网技术需求。 4. 电子商务平台开发流程与方法论探讨。 5. 网络销售模式的介绍及其相对于传统销售渠道的优势所在。 综上所述,该系统是利用JSP语言及MySql数据库管理系统构建的一个电子商务应用案例,致力于打造一个便捷高效的在线化妆品购物环境。
  • SSM和Springboot.zip
    优质
    本项目为一款基于SSM(Spring+Spring MVC+MyBatis)及Spring Boot框架开发的电子商务平台,旨在完成个人毕业设计任务。项目集成了用户管理、商品展示与交易功能,提供了简洁高效的购物体验。 该项目旨在设计并实现一个基于SSM(Spring、Spring MVC 和 MyBatis)及 Spring Boot 技术栈的二手车交易平台。SSM 框架是 Java 开发中的常用组合,它整合了 Spring 的 IOC (控制反转)和 AOP (面向切面编程),其中 Spring MVC 是 Web 层应用的实现,而 MyBatis 则用于简化数据库操作。Spring Boot 作为 Spring 的扩展框架,则旨在使初始搭建及开发过程更加简便。 在“二手车交易平台的设计与实现”项目中,我们可以预期到以下核心知识点: 1. **Spring 框架**:依赖注入(DI)是 Spring 核心的一部分,它允许外部容器管理对象之间的关系。此外,AOP 功能使得开发者能够定义方法拦截器来处理如日志记录和事务管理等跨切面关注点。 2. **Spring MVC**:作为 Spring 的 Web 模块,Spring MVC 负责接收 HTTP 请求,并将请求转发给控制器进行业务逻辑的处理。之后通过视图解析器返回响应页面,提供模型-视图-控制器(MVC)架构模式以分离关注点。 3. **MyBatis**:作为一个轻量级持久层框架,MyBatis 使开发者能够直接编写 SQL 并与 Java 结合使用。它支持 XML 和注解配置,并通过强大的映射机制实现灵活的 ORM 功能。 4. **Spring Boot**:简化了 Spring 应用程序的创建过程并提供了“开箱即用”的体验,自动配置了许多常见场景。内置 Tomcat 服务器有助于快速启动项目,并且使用 `@SpringBootApplication` 注解可以轻松地创建启动类。 5. **Java 编程**:整个项目的基石是 Java 语言,包括面向对象编程、异常处理、集合框架和多线程等基础知识。 6. **数据库设计**:二手车交易平台涉及用户管理、车辆信息管理和交易记录等多个表的设计。需要了解 ER 模型(实体关系模型)、范式理论以及 SQL 的查询操作等知识。 7. **前端技术**:项目可能使用 HTML、CSS 和 JavaScript 来实现页面展示和交互,也可能采用 Bootstrap 或 Vue.js 等框架以提高开发效率及用户体验。 8. **RESTful API**:为了实现前后端分离,项目可能会设计 RESTful 风格的接口。这涉及到 HTTP 协议、状态码以及请求方法等知识。 9. **安全机制**:通过 Spring Security 或 JWT(JSON Web Token)来确保用户认证和授权的安全性,防止未授权访问。 10. **测试**:单元测试和集成测试是项目开发过程中的重要环节。可能使用 JUnit 和 Mockito 等工具来进行代码质量保证工作。 11. **版本控制**:利用 Git 来进行项目的版本管理和团队协作,包括提交、合并代码等操作。 12. **部署**:该项目最终需要部署到服务器上运行,例如 Apache 或 Nginx。另外也可以考虑使用 Docker 容器化技术来简化部署流程。 以上就是这个二手车交易平台项目的主要技术知识点概述。通过该平台的开发工作,开发者不仅能深入了解 SSM 和 Spring Boot 框架的应用方法,还能提升其在 Web 应用程序、数据库设计、前端技术和项目管理方面的技能水平。
  • Java-Spring-SpringMVC-MyBatis网上程序).zip
    优质
    本项目为基于Java开发的一款化妆品在线购物系统,采用Spring、Spring MVC与MyBatis框架构建。用户及管理员能进行商品浏览、购买和后台管理操作,适用于电子商务领域学习与实践。 采用Java技术构建了一个管理系统。整个开发过程首先进行需求分析以确定系统的主要功能。接着对系统进行全面设计与详细设计。总体设计包括系统功能、结构、数据以及安全等方面的设计;而详细设计则涵盖数据库访问实现,主要模块的具体实施及关键代码等细节内容。最后经过一系列的功能测试,并对结果进行了详细的分析和总结。 该管理系统还包括一份完整的程序源代码和相应的数据库文件,确保其可以在适当的环境中完美运行。配置环境的相关说明也一并提供。
  • 管理
    优质
    本项目为一款专为美妆行业定制的在线商城管理系统,旨在优化库存管理、提升销售效率并提供个性化购物体验。通过该系统,商家能够轻松实现商品上架、订单处理以及客户关系维护等核心功能。 美妆购物商城管理系统是一个典型的电子商务项目,主要使用Java编程语言进行开发,旨在为用户提供一个方便、快捷的在线购买美妆产品的平台。该系统涵盖了用户管理、商品展示、购物车、订单处理以及支付接口等多个关键模块,体现了Java在Web应用开发中的强大功能。 1. **用户管理**:提供基础的注册和登录服务,包括通过邮箱验证身份的功能,并支持密码找回和个人资料编辑等额外服务。 2. **商品展示**:系统能够展示各种美妆产品,例如化妆品、护肤品及彩妆工具。每款商品的信息应包含名称、图片、价格以及库存详情描述等内容;同时提供分类和搜索功能便于用户快速查找所需的产品。 3. **购物车**:允许用户将心仪的商品添加至购物车内进行临时存储,并支持数量调整等操作,如一键清空或移除特定项目等功能。 4. **订单处理**:在确认购买后生成包含商品信息、收货地址和总价的订单。系统能够实时更新订单状态(待支付、已支付、待发货等),方便用户追踪进度。 5. **支付接口**:集成第三方支付平台,如支付宝或微信支付,提供安全便捷的在线付款方式;确保交易数据的安全性,并处理可能发生的异常情况。 6. **后台管理**:管理员可以进行商品信息维护(上架、下架和修改价格等),订单处理(发货与退款)及销售数据分析等工作。 7. **数据库设计**:涉及用户表、商品表、订单表以及购物车表等多个表格的设计,需保证数据的一致性和完整性,并支持高效查询。通常使用关系型数据库如MySQL配合Java的JDBC API进行操作。 8. **前端界面**:利用HTML、CSS和JavaScript构建友好且易于使用的用户界面;可能还会结合React或Vue等框架提升开发效率与用户体验;确保响应式设计以适应不同设备。 9. **服务器端**:使用Spring Boot或Struts2等Java后端框架实现业务逻辑,通过RESTful API供前端调用。同时利用Spring Security处理权限控制问题,保证系统安全性。 10. **测试和部署**:项目完成后需进行全面的单元测试、集成测试及性能测试以确保系统的稳定性和可靠性;在部署阶段可能需要使用Tomcat或Nginx等服务器,并采用Docker容器化策略进行优化。 美妆购物商城管理系统涵盖了用户交互、数据库操作以及前后端通信等多个方面的知识,是一个综合性很强的学习和实践项目。对于毕业生而言,这是一个检验编程技能及理解业务需求能力的良好机会;通过该项目可以深入了解Java Web开发的全貌并为未来的职业发展奠定坚实基础。
  • SpringBoot和VueJava购物网站与实现(论文).doc
    优质
    本论文旨在设计并实现一个集成了Spring Boot后端框架与Vue前端技术的美妆化妆品在线购物平台。通过优化用户体验,提供商品展示、购买及支付等功能模块,致力于打造高效便捷的线上购物环境。 本段落档详细介绍了使用Spring Boot和Vue.js技术栈开发的美妆化妆品商城购物网站的设计与实现过程。该论文旨在探讨如何基于Java构建一个功能全面、用户体验良好的在线购物平台,涵盖系统架构设计、前后端分离技术的应用以及具体的技术实施方案等内容。
  • SSM框架JavaJava
    优质
    本项目是一款采用SSM框架开发的电子商务平台,旨在为用户提供便捷的商品展示、购买及支付服务。作为一款Java毕业设计作品,它集成了Spring、Spring MVC和MyBatis三大技术,实现了前后端分离,并具备商品管理、用户管理和订单处理等功能模块。 Java毕业设计:基于SSM框架的电商项目技术架构 本项目的技术架构涵盖了集群与分布式架构的区别,并详细介绍了如何使用Maven进行工程搭建以及SSM框架(Spring、Spring MVC、Mybatis)的整合方法,包括Mybatis逆向工程的应用和日志添加。此外,还涉及了拦截器在系统开发中的应用。 后端功能方面,项目实现了系统的整体构建、图片处理系统及数据管理等功能;前端则涵盖了商品浏览、下单操作以及购物车等实用功能。 技术选型: - Spring - Spring MVC - Mybatis - Redis - Solr - EasyUI - UEditor - jQuery - FreeMarker - activMQ - httpClient - MySQL - FastDFS
  • Java-91SSM架构蛋糕.zip
    优质
    本资源为Java项目的第91期实例,采用SSM(Spring、Spring MVC、MyBatis)框架构建,旨在开发一个功能完善的蛋糕在线销售平台。包含商品展示、购物车管理、订单处理等模块。 Java项目-第91期:基于SSM的蛋糕商城系统 项目简述: 该项目是一款优秀的蛋糕店电商系统,分为两种角色:消费者和管理员。消费者在系统前台进行蛋糕挑选、预订、加入购物车以及支付操作;而管理员则负责商品管理、商品类型管理、订单管理和文章相关管理。 运行环境: 需要Jdk 1.8 + Tomcat 8.5 + MySQL的组合,并支持Eclipse(或IntelliJ IDEA, Eclipse, MyEclipse, Sts等IDE)进行开发。项目技术栈包括SpringBoot,Mybatis-Plus和LayUi等。 访问信息: 前台访问地址:http://localhost:8080/ 用户名:zhangsan 密码:123456 后台管理界面访问地址:http://localhost:8080/login.html 管理员用户名:admin 密码:123456 注意点: 上传的图片大小应为220*220像素,过大或过小可能会影响美观。请将所有图片文件夹放置在D:\\immersive_shopping\\目录下。